Understanding Commercial Brake Drums A Vital Component in Transportation Safety


In the world of commercial transportation, the integrity and functionality of vehicle braking systems are of paramount importance. One crucial component in these systems is the brake drum. Understanding the role that commercial brake drums play can provide insights into the overall safety and performance of commercial vehicles.


A brake drum is a cylindrical device that is part of a drum brake system. Drum brakes utilize friction to slow down or stop the rotation of the wheel, and the brake drum is where this crucial action takes place. When the brake pedal is pressed, brake shoes are pushed outward against the inner surface of the drum, creating the necessary friction to halt the vehicle. This design is not only effective but also cost-efficient, making brake drums a popular choice for heavy-duty vehicles such as trucks and buses.


The Materials Behind the Technology


Commercial brake drums are typically made from cast iron, although some advanced designs may incorporate composite materials to enhance performance. Cast iron is favored for its durability and heat resistance, which are essential characteristics given that brake systems can generate substantial heat during operation. The choice of materials in brake drum construction directly impacts their performance, longevity, and maintenance requirements.


Over time, brake drums can become warped or worn down due to repeated use, which compromises their effectiveness. Regular inspections and timely replacements are therefore crucial for ensuring vehicle safety. Fleet operators often adhere to strict maintenance schedules to minimize the risk of brake failure, emphasizing the importance of the integrity of brake drums in preventing accidents on the road.

With the evolution of commercial vehicles, brake drum technology has also seen significant advancements. Manufacturers continually innovate to produce brake drums that are not only more durable but also lighter. This shift towards lightweight materials is essential as it contributes to better fuel efficiency and reduced emissions in heavy-duty vehicles. Additionally, modern designs often feature improved cooling mechanisms that help dissipate heat more effectively, thus enhancing their performance and lifespan.


Another exciting trend is the integration of technology into brake drum systems, including electronic monitoring systems that track wear and performance in real-time. Such innovations are particularly beneficial for fleet management, allowing operators to monitor the condition of brake drums and schedule maintenance proactively.
